Carolina Law grad Zeb Smathers '08 embodies small-town leadership in crisis, guiding his beloved Canton through devastating floods, a historic mill closure, and a major hurricane, all while fighting for justice in his family's law firm and advocating for his community in the Oval Office.
Combat veteran Dave Fitzgerald '15 channeled his military leadership into a powerful force for change, founding Carolina Law's VALOR program to provide hundreds of hours of free veterans' legal aid while building a career marked by service in federal courts and private practice.
"Lawyers who use these tools will replace lawyers who don't," warns a top innovation officer at Carolina Law's packed AI ethics program, where 230 attorneys learned why artificial intelligence isn't tomorrow's challenge but today's reality.
